Nashville Predators recall Andreas Thuresson from Milwaukee
From the Nashville Predators:
Nashville Predators President of Hockey Operations/General Manager David Poile announced today that the club has recalled forward Andreas Thuresson (an-DRAY-uhs THUHR-eh-suhn) from Milwaukee (AHL).
Thuresson, 21 (11/18/87), made his NHL debut in Nashville's 4-2 win over Dallas on Saturday at the Sommet Center, playing 8:48 and dishing out three hits, which tied a game high. The Kristianstad, Sweden has five points in nine games for the Admirals in 2009-10. Nashville's seventh choice, 144th overall (fifth round), in the 2007 Entry Draft notched 29 points (14g-15a) in 74 games for Milwaukee in 2008-09, and 18 points (11g-7a) in 77 contests as the American Hockey League's youngest player in 2007-08.
This comes in light of the word that Colin Wilson is injured again and will miss at least tomorrow's game at Anaheim.
